Frequently Asked Questions
TeselaGen
What is this tool?
TeselaGen automates the design, build, and testing of genetic circuits for synthetic biology research.
How much does it cost?
TeselaGen offers a freemium plan with basic features free; advanced features require paid plans with pricing on inquiry.
Does it have a free plan?
Yes, TeselaGen provides a free plan suitable for individuals with limited features.
What integrations does it support?
TeselaGen integrates with lab automation instruments and supports collaboration tools in paid plans.
Who is it best for?
It is best for biotech startups and academic labs focused on synthetic biology and genetic circuit engineering.
Valence
What is this tool?
Valence automates data workflows and monitors pipeline health for data engineering teams.
How much does it cost?
Valence uses enterprise pricing available upon request; no public pricing is listed.
Does it have a free plan?
No, Valence does not offer a free plan or public trial currently.
What integrations does it support?
Public information on integrations is limited; specific integrations are not documented.
Who is it best for?
It is best suited for enterprise data engineering teams needing workflow automation and monitoring.
